Job Description
Client-Facing Work
Planning
Primarily responsible for completion of planning
Preparation of Information Request
Preparation of Assignment Terms Letter
Discussion with manager/partner to enhance planning
Responsible for initial drafting of financial statements and liaising with corporation tax department
Fieldwork
Primary on-site/remote contact for client, responsible for building and developing client relationships
Driving on-site/remote audit process, ensuring adherence to budget
Responsible for notifying Manager/Partner of any issues, likely deviations from budget or potential extensions to scope of work
Tackling complex areas of audit file
Delivery of audit areas ready for review to Partner and Manager
Available to junior staff members to answer queries, enhance their understanding and review their work
Document adjusting and unadjusting journals
Responsible for updating client regularly on progress and outstanding information
Completion
Process final agreed adjusting journals into the accounts
Primarily responsible for delivering a clean file to the Manager ready for final review
Responsible for making final updates to accounts ready for Partner/Manager review
Responsible overall for clearing review points
Responsible for completing assessment reports for Juniors and Semi-Seniors
Responsible for preparation of Letter of Rep and Management Letter
